小虫新闻管理系统V1.0_xcnewsv1.0完整源码毕业设计
版权申诉
59 浏览量
更新于2024-10-04
收藏 151KB RAR 举报
资源摘要信息:"小虫新闻管理系统V1.0_xcnewsv1.0 是一款适用于毕业设计的完整新闻管理系统。该系统包含完整的源码以及可以直接运行的执行文件,非常适合计算机科学与技术专业的学生用作毕业设计的参考或模板。从描述中可以看出,这个系统被命名为 '小虫新闻管理系统',版本号为 V1.0,且系统文件名中的 'xcnewsv1.0' 表示系统版本。系统提供了新闻文章管理的功能,这通常包括新闻的增删改查(CRUD)操作,是新闻网站或媒体平台后台管理的基础功能。
具体到系统的知识点,我们可以从以下几个方面来详细阐述:
1. 新闻管理系统的基本架构:一般而言,新闻管理系统都会采用B/S架构(浏览器/服务器架构),这意味着用户通过浏览器访问网站即可进行新闻的发布、编辑、删除和查询操作。服务器端则负责处理业务逻辑以及数据库交互等。
2. 前端技术:用户界面部分可能会使用HTML、CSS和JavaScript等前端技术来构建,它们负责展示用户友好的操作界面。如今,前端开发也可能使用框架如Vue.js、React或Angular来构建更加动态和响应式的用户界面。
3. 后端技术:后端处理通常是系统的核心,它负责接收前端的请求并进行处理。后端语言可能包括但不限于PHP、Java、Python、C#等。后端框架可能是Laravel、Spring Boot、Django、*** Core等。
4. 数据库设计:数据库的设计对于新闻管理系统来说至关重要。通常会使用MySQL、PostgreSQL、SQLite或其他关系型数据库来存储新闻文章的数据。数据库设计会包含新闻表、用户表、评论表、分类表等,需要合理设计字段和关系以满足系统的数据需求。
5. 系统功能模块:小虫新闻管理系统可能包括但不限于以下几个核心模块:
- 用户认证模块:管理系统用户账户,包括登录、注册、权限验证等功能。
- 新闻发布模块:允许授权用户发布新闻文章,并可设置标题、内容、图片、分类等。
- 新闻编辑模块:对已经发布的新闻进行修改和更新。
- 新闻删除模块:删除不再需要或者错误发布的新闻。
- 新闻查询模块:对新闻内容进行搜索和排序,方便用户快速找到特定新闻。
6. 安全性:新闻发布系统的安全性也是一个重要考虑点,需要防止SQL注入、XSS攻击等网络攻击,并且要对敏感数据进行加密存储和传输,保障系统的整体安全。
7. 用户体验:一个优秀的新闻发布系统不仅仅是功能完善,还需要有良好的用户体验。这包括操作流程简洁明了,界面美观,响应速度快等。
8. 部署与运行:系统部署包括安装必要的软件环境、配置数据库连接、设置服务器参数等。运行则是指系统在完成部署后能够正常启动并对外提供服务。
综上所述,小虫新闻管理系统V1.0_xcnewsv1.0 不仅是一款面向毕业生的参考设计,也是一款具备新闻网站后台管理基本功能的软件产品。开发者在构建该系统时需要充分考虑上述提到的技术点和功能模块,以确保系统的可用性和稳定性。对于学习编程和网站开发的学生来说,这样的系统是一个很好的实践案例,可以帮助他们理解并掌握实际项目开发的流程和技术细节。"
2022-03-11 上传
2022-04-14 上传
2023-05-28 上传
2023-05-27 上传
2023-09-12 上传
2023-04-01 上传
2023-03-26 上传
2023-05-27 上传
2024-09-21 上传
黑色的迷迭香
- 粉丝: 775
- 资源: 4万+
最新资源
- JDK 17 Linux版本压缩包解压与安装指南
- C++/Qt飞行模拟器教员控制台系统源码发布
- TensorFlow深度学习实践:CNN在MNIST数据集上的应用
- 鸿蒙驱动HCIA资料整理-培训教材与开发者指南
- 凯撒Java版SaaS OA协同办公软件v2.0特性解析
- AutoCAD二次开发中文指南下载 - C#编程深入解析
- C语言冒泡排序算法实现详解
- Pointofix截屏:轻松实现高效截图体验
- Matlab实现SVM数据分类与预测教程
- 基于JSP+SQL的网站流量统计管理系统设计与实现
- C语言实现删除字符中重复项的方法与技巧
- e-sqlcipher.dll动态链接库的作用与应用
- 浙江工业大学自考网站开发与继续教育官网模板设计
- STM32 103C8T6 OLED 显示程序实现指南
- 高效压缩技术:删除重复字符压缩包
- JSP+SQL智能交通管理系统:违章处理与交通效率提升